>>5502470
Usually. Depends on how bad the shift is, the tires, clutch, etc.
RWD cars usually are slightly less likely to damage since they are more likely to break the rear tires loose.
I once money shifted 4rth-3rd on the track. Thankfully, my clutch was pretty much gone at that point (had to do a cooldown lap for it every 5 or so laps) and i reacted quickly. Engine only hit 7600 according to logs. Could've been a lot worse.

>>5511786
>>Not sure how you think this would "fuck the block" or require a "rebuild of the entire engine"
>>You're the Retard.
If you break a valve from piston contact (which is likely to happen at severe overrev), then it usually just bounces around the cylinder and completely fucks everything up. Sometimes you can bore it out ( an excuse for some more displacement :) ), sometimes not and the entire block is trashed.
